Understanding the Pathways to BCBA Certification Online

Becoming a BCBA involves rigorous academic and practical training. While the specific pathways can seem intricate, they are structured to ensure high standards of professional competence. Florida Tech’s program is meticulously designed to align with various eligibility routes defined by the Behavior Analyst Certification Board (BACB)®, ensuring that graduates are well-prepared for certification.

There are several pathways to eligibility for the BCBA exam, and Florida Tech’s online certificate program can accommodate many, including:

  • Behavior Analytic Coursework: This is a common path for individuals who already hold a graduate degree in another field. By completing a Verified Course Sequence (VCS) in behavior analysis, such as the one offered online by Florida Tech, professionals from diverse backgrounds can gain the specialized knowledge required for BCBA certification.
  • ABAI Accredited Degree: While Florida Tech’s certificate is a post-graduate program, understanding ABAI accreditation is important. For those starting earlier in their academic journey, earning a degree from an ABAI-accredited bachelor’s program is another route, typically followed by fieldwork.
  • Faculty Teaching and Research & Postdoctoral Experience: These pathways are more specialized, catering to individuals in academia or those with doctoral degrees seeking to deepen their expertise in ABA.

Regardless of the chosen pathway, practical fieldwork in applied behavior analysis is a mandatory component. Florida Tech’s program focuses on providing the academic foundation, while students arrange for their fieldwork experiences separately, ensuring a comprehensive preparation for the BCBA exam and subsequent practice.

Curriculum and Costs: Investing in Your Future as a BCBA

The Florida Tech online BCBA certification program comprises 21 credit hours of focused coursework, meticulously structured over five semesters. The curriculum covers essential areas of behavior analysis, ensuring a comprehensive understanding of the principles and practices required for effective intervention.

Course Structure and Semester Breakdown:

The program’s curriculum is thoughtfully sequenced, with most semesters including a 3-credit foundational course and a 1-credit ethics or supervision course. This structure allows for a balanced learning experience, integrating theoretical knowledge with practical considerations like ethical practice and professional supervision.

Semester BCBA® Verified Course Sequence Credits Estimated Cost
Semester 1 BEH5041: Introduction to Concepts & Principles of Behavior Analysis BEH5044: Ethics for Behavior Analysts 1 4 $2,040
Semester 2 BEH5043: Measurement & Experimental Design in Behavior Analysis BEH5047: Introduction to Assessment & Intervention 4 $2,040
Semester 3 BEH5048: Assessment & Behavior Change Procedures for Skill Acquisition & Performance Improvement BEH5050: Supervision & Management Fundamentals 4 $2,040
Semester 4 BEH5049: Assessment & Behavior Change Procedures for Behavior Reduction BEH5045: Ethics for Behavior Analysts 2 4 $2,040
Semester 5 BEH5042: Conceptual Analysis of Behavior for ABA Practitioners BEH5051: Advanced Personnel Supervision & Management BEH5046: Ethics for Behavior Analysts 3 5 $2,550
Program Total 21 $10,710

Note: Costs are based on the 2024-2025 academic year and are subject to change.

The Growing Demand and Diverse Career Paths for BCBAs

Certification as a BCBA significantly enhances career prospects. The field of behavior analysis is experiencing explosive growth, driven by the increasing recognition of ABA’s effectiveness in addressing a wide range of needs.

Graph illustrating the dramatic 4,200% increase in job demand for Board Certified Behavior Analysts (BCBAs) between 2010 and 2020, highlighting the robust career opportunities in the field.

High Demand: From 2010 to 2020, the demand for BCBAs surged by an astounding 4,200%. This exponential growth underscores the critical need for qualified behavior analysts across various sectors.

Versatile Career Applications: BCBAs work in diverse settings, including:

  • Schools and Educational Institutions
  • Early Intervention Programs
  • Healthcare and Mental Health Facilities
  • Residential and Day Programs
  • Home-Based Therapy Services
  • Business and Organizational Settings

Specialization Areas: Within ABA, BCBAs can specialize in areas such as:

  •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D)
  • ADHD
  • Mental Health Disorders
  • Gerontology
  • Organizational Behavior Management
  • Animal Behavior
